API PVC- und Umweltberatung GmbH

API PVC- und Umweltberatung bundles the activities of the Austrian PVC industry and, through this cooperation, sends a clear signal of the sector’s joint European commitment to sustainability.

The API’s main focus is to address and communicate key topics such as sustainable and climate-friendly production, consumer protection at the highest level, and the use of waste as a valuable resource within the circular economy, acting as the voice of the PVC industry. Dialogue with decision-makers and opinion leaders creates transparency and builds trust in the sustainable development of the industry and the material itself.

In Austria, the API also represents the European Council of Vinyl Manufacturers and VinylPlus, the voluntary commitment of the European PVC value chain to sustainable development.

Energieforum Österreich – Informationsplattform zum Green Deal

Energieforum Österreich is a non-profit association that serves as an information platform supporting Austrian businesses in navigating the Green Deal.

An expert group, contributed to by more than 20 Austrian companies, monitors over 70 standards and provides early, fact-based information—particularly regarding implementation deadlines and regulatory changes. This enables participating companies to prepare in time for new requirements and to better leverage emerging opportunities.

The content covers the full spectrum of sustainable business practices, including economic, social, and environmental sustainability. Key topics include reporting, life cycle assessment, circular economy, taxonomy, and energy efficiency.
